Overview of MTFC8GLXEA-WT TR – 64 Gbit e•MMC™ Flash, 153-WFBGA

The MTFC8GLXEA-WT TR is a Micron e•MMC™ series NAND flash memory device providing 64 Gbit of non-volatile storage in a 153-WFBGA package. It implements a NAND flash architecture organized as 8G × 8 with an MMC memory interface for direct integration into systems that use MMC storage.

Designed for applications that require on-board flash storage, this device combines a defined operating temperature range and a multi-voltage supply window to support a range of embedded system environments.
